just watched "The Cincinnati Kid" last night and sad that this is the only thread that even mentions it.

Rounders may inspire you to play more, but this is more realistic honestly where the main character is smarter and the play more like what you see in real life. It's basically the original Rounders. It's set in a fun time period with good actors. It's a little dated, but a good watch. And you gotta love any poker movie that isn't just Hold Em. I mean who plays 5 card stud these days anyway?
